AIPLA has served both the national and international IP communities for well over a century with education, advocacy, and practice development programs and events. We recognize the important role attorneys and agents play in the protection of international intellectual property rights.
Nearly a decade ago, AIPLA and the World Intellectual Property Organization (WIPO) signed a Memorandum of Understanding on Cooperation in the Field of Intellectual Property. More recently, AIPLA reached out to National IP Practitioner Associations from around the globe to come together in a summit to discuss common issues and challenges, and share the views and visions of colleagues around the world.
